About PMIC - Battery Management


PMIC battery management solutions monitor, control, and optimize the charging and discharging of rechargeable batteries in portable electronics, electric vehicles, and renewable energy systems. These PMICs incorporate features such as battery monitoring, state-of-charge estimation, and cell balancing to prolong battery life, enhance safety, and improve overall battery performance.
